Event: 12/06/1995
CONTACT WITH OVERHEAD GUY THRU BOOM

A work crew was installing sanitary lines and was performing temporary road repair. One of the employees was operating a Caterpillar excavator (Model No. 225, Serial No. 5/U1807). He was walking it down the west end of a street with its boom raised 15 feet, 3 inches above the asphalt road surface. The boom struck a guy and a cable television cable. This caused a class IV utility pole to break and another to need straightening. Additionally, a fuse for a 25-kilowatt transformer had to be replaced. No one was injured.
